Best Current Account Switching Bonuses 2026

The Current Account Switch Service (CASS) makes switching completely free and stress-free — it takes just 7 working days and automatically moves your direct debits, standing orders and payments.

Nationwide FlexDirect: £200 Switch Bonus

Nationwide is currently offering £200 cashback for new customers who switch using CASS. On top of the switching bonus, FlexDirect pays 5% AER on balances up to £1,500 for the first 12 months — one of the highest rates of any current account in the UK. Requirements: pay in £1,000+/month and use the debit card at least once a month.

First Direct 1st Account: £175 Switch Bonus

First Direct is consistently rated the UK’s best bank for customer service. New customers who switch get £175 — plus access to a linked regular saver paying 7% AER on up to £300/month. Requirements: pay in £1,000 within 3 months and make 5 debit card payments.

Best Current Account for Cashback: Chase UK

Chase (the UK arm of JP Morgan) offers 1% cashback on all debit card spending for the first 12 months — with no monthly cap and no monthly fee. For someone spending £2,000/month, that’s £240 back per year. Chase also pays 3.5% AER in its linked savings account — making it a strong all-rounder even after the cashback period ends.

Best Free Digital Current Accounts: Starling vs Monzo

Feature Starling Bank Monzo (Free)
Monthly fee £0 £0
Foreign fees None None (limits apply)
Savings pots Yes (up to 5%) Yes (up to 4.5%)
FSCS protected Yes Yes
Budgeting tools Good Excellent

Starling edges ahead for simplicity and customer service. Monzo wins on community features and budgeting depth. Both are full UK bank accounts — not e-money wallets — so your money is fully FSCS protected.

How to Switch Bank Accounts: Step by Step

  1. Choose your new account and apply online (takes ~10 minutes)
  2. Set your switch date (at least 7 working days away)
  3. The Current Account Switch Service handles everything automatically
  4. Your old account closes and all payments move across
  5. Any payments to your old account are automatically forwarded for 3+ years
